The Graduate Certificate in Process Equipment Reliability is a specialized program designed to equip students with the knowledge and skills required to maintain and optimize process equipment reliability in various industries, including oil and gas, chemical processing, and power generation.
This program focuses on teaching students the principles of equipment reliability engineering, including reliability-centered maintenance, condition-based maintenance, and predictive maintenance. Students will learn how to analyze equipment failures, identify root causes, and develop effective maintenance strategies to minimize downtime and maximize equipment lifespan.
